How they compare

Saint Lucia currently reports 0.0246 Mt CO2e against 0.0214 Mt CO2e in Bermuda, a difference of 0.0032 Mt CO2e.

That makes Saint Lucia's figure about 1.1 times Bermuda's.

The two have swapped places 1 time across 55 shared years of data; in 1970 it was Bermuda ahead.

Bermuda ranks 185th and Saint Lucia ranks 183rd of 193 countries.

Across the 6 decades both report, Bermuda averaged higher in 5 and Saint Lucia in 1.

Head to head by decade

Decade Bermuda Saint Lucia Difference Ahead
1970s 0.0341 Mt CO2e 0.0071 Mt CO2e 0.0269 Mt CO2e Bermuda
1980s 0.0426 Mt CO2e 0.0092 Mt CO2e 0.0333 Mt CO2e Bermuda
1990s 0.0194 Mt CO2e 0.0072 Mt CO2e 0.0122 Mt CO2e Bermuda
2000s 0.012 Mt CO2e 0.0072 Mt CO2e 0.0048 Mt CO2e Bermuda
2010s 0.0203 Mt CO2e 0.0156 Mt CO2e 0.0047 Mt CO2e Bermuda
2020s 0.0202 Mt CO2e 0.0237 Mt CO2e 0.0035 Mt CO2e Saint Lucia

Averages of every year both report within each decade.

A measure of annual emissions of carbon dioxide (CO2), one of the six Kyoto greenhouse gases (GHG), from the building sector (subsector of the energy sector) including IPCC 2006 codes 1.A.4 Residential and other sectors, 1.A.5 Non-Specified. The measure is standardized to carbon dioxide equivalent values using the Global Warming Potential (GWP) factors of IPCC's 5th Assessment Report (AR5).
